Peer Mental Health is a virtual reality (VR) application designed to gamify the journey to lifelong mental health recovery and wellness. The software is built around the 8 Dimensions of Wellness and incorporates the 17 Core Competencies of a Peer Support Specialist.
Product Overview
The core of the platform is the VR application, which offers an immersive and engaging experience. It is positioned as a between-care peer support program, providing an accessible and secure way for individuals to engage in their recovery journey. The platform is targeted at agencies and community-based organizations looking to implement or enhance their peer workforce and support services.
Key Features and Capabilities
- Interactive Resiliency™ Training: Access to a training program focused on the 6 core values of resiliency exercises to improve mental health.
- Gamified Progress Tracking: Users earn points and badges from the Interactive Resiliency™ training, allowing them to track and share their achievements.
- Peer Support Services: The company offers a suite of services including Peer Staffing (workforce development), Peer Resiliency workshops (delivered in-person, via Zoom, and in VR), and Peer Training (covering digital literacy, resume building, and multimedia).
- Secure & Anonymous Access: The platform is HIPAA compliant and emphasizes anonymity, allowing users to securely access care and group services, including one-on-one peer support.
